Produced by Andrea Wagner, Jameson Dressen, Kevin Anthony, and Trent Ross as a Capstone Senior Project for Utah Valley University
Shot on Canon 5DMKII and Sony EX-1
This was our capstone project at UVU. We flew to Namibia, Africa to capture the story of Marybeth Gallagher who is helping children keep up in school and learn life skills that will help them succeed in the world today. It was a great experience. It was my first time shooting on the Canon 5D MKII and it was a learning experience for us all.
